Why the Convergence of Legacy Banking and Blockchain Is Now Inevitable
Traditional banking infrastructure is increasingly struggling to keep pace with a global economy that operates 24/7 across multiple jurisdictions. Legacy systems often face delays in settlement, high cross-border fees, and a lack of transparency that slows down commercial operations. Tokenized deposits solve these pain points by providing a compliant framework that allows money to move at the speed of data without bypassing essential regulatory safeguards.
As industry giants seek more resilient and flexible payment architectures, the demand for programmable money has moved from a niche interest to a strategic priority. The ability to automate complex financial transactions through smart contracts ensures that funds are only released when specific conditions are met. This convergence of legacy trust and blockchain speed is becoming the backbone of a more efficient global financial stability.
Building the Backbone of Programmable Money With Developer-Centric Tools
The success of tokenized finance depends on how easily businesses can integrate these new assets into their existing tech stacks and workflows. Rather than forcing companies to rebuild their entire infrastructure, modern platforms like USBC are utilizing a developer-first model that prioritizes seamless implementation. This approach uses API-driven infrastructure to allow partners to launch digital wallets and automated payouts directly within their own applications.
By moving from internal testing to invite-only pilot programs with external clients, the industry is proving that tokenized infrastructure can handle real-world commercial volume. These platforms utilize embedded widgets that simplify the user experience, making complex blockchain interactions nearly invisible to the end user. This focus on accessibility ensures that businesses of all sizes can leverage the benefits of programmable money without needing deep cryptographic expertise.
